As in Wikipedia:
In the United States, Maryland Chicken is basically fried chicken served with a cream gravy.

The most common elements are: chicken pieces which have been breaded and fried or baked; corn fritters/hush-puppies, and cooked bananas.

In the United Kingdom a Chicken Maryland is often included on menus in restaurants. It consists of breaded or battered chicken breast (or drumstick), chips, peas, banana fritter, pineapple fritter, bacon (or a slice of gammon) and fried battered onion rings.
